I did start Scotland last night but, I really don't have much to show you. I started the piece doing it 2plys of floss over one and I just thought it looked kind of messy so I frogged that all out then did it 1 over 1 and it looks a lot better but, the light pink color I'm doing is really hard to see with only one strand. I had started the piece on fabric that I gridded but, as I was working on it I took the grid lines/floss out of the fabric because the black I used to grid was getting into the lighter color floss. I think If I just take it one section at a time I'll be ok with not having the fabric gridded.
